THE United Arab Shipping Co (UASC) has quit the Maersk Line loop between Europe and the Indian subcontinent, according to ComPair Data. The ME1 rotation is Felixstowe, Zeebrugge, Bremerhaven, Rotterdam, Algeciras, Aqaba, Jeddah, Jebel Ali, Nhava Sheva, Pipavav, Salalah, Tangiers, Algeciras and back to Felixstowe. Korea Gas Corp, the world’s biggest buyer of liquefied natural gas, will divert 400,000 to 500,000 metric tons of the fuel to earthquake-hit Japan after a request by Japanese utilities. Port of Tallinn is the biggest port authority in Estonia and as far as both cargo and passenger traffic are taken into account, the biggest port on the shores of the Baltic Sea.
